Output d5c1716e18abd1e213902feecb3460618bdd3013d92f4b72e5506801528316e9:1

value
2791078
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d6f50085da67b4e1625ac653cff2f5d8cb615446 OP_EQUALVERIFY OP_CHECKSIG
address
1Lbb76LfW4N4BZfubSiePxhy2hXWYTDaVE
transaction
d5c1716e18abd1e213902feecb3460618bdd3013d92f4b72e5506801528316e9
spent
true